“Tomorrow morning” the surgeon began, “I’ll open up your heart…”
“You’ll find JESUS there,” the little boy interrupted.
The surgeon looked up, annoyed. “I’ll cut open heart open”, he continued, “ to see how much damage has been done…”
“But when you open up my heart, you’ll find JESUS in there.”
The surgeon looked to the parents who sat quietly and said to them, “When I see how much damage has been done, I’ll sew his heart and chest back up and I’ll plan what to do next”.
The little boy on hearing what the surgeon told his parents, was quick to say with such assurance   “But you’ll find JESUS in my heart. The BIBLE says, HE lives there. The hymns all say, HE lives there. You’ll find HIM in my heart.” So sure was that little boy.
The surgeon had had enough. “I’ll tell you what I’ll find in your heart. I’ll find damaged muscle, low blood supply and weakened vessels. And I’ll find out if I can make you well”.
“You’ll still find JESUS living in there.”, said the little boy, yet again.
Then the surgeon left.
The surgeon sat in his office, recording his notes from the surgery, “… damaged aorta, damaged pulmonary vein, widespread muscle degeneration. No hope for transplant, no hope for cure.
Therapy : painkillers and bedrest.
Prognosis : "Death within one year.”
He stopped the recorder, but there was more to be said. “WHY?” he asked aloud to himself and to the creator, “WHY did you do this ? You’ve put him here; You’ve put him in this pain; and You’ve cursed him to an early death. WHY?”
The LORD answered and said, “The boy, MY lamb, was not meant for your flock for long, for HE is a part of MY flock, and will forever be. Here, in my flock, he will never ever feel pain and will be comforted as you cannot imagine. His parents will one day join him here and they will know peace and my flock will continue to grow.”
The surgeon’s tears were hot, but his anger was hotter. “YOU created that boy, and YOU created that heart. He’ll be dead in months. WHY?”
The LORD answered, “The boy, MY lamb, shall return to my flock, for he has done his duty. I did not put my lamb with your flock to lose him but to retrieve another lost lamb, YOU.”
The surgeon wept. The surgeon went and sat beside the little boy’s bed; the boy’s parents sat across from him. The boy awoke and whispered weakly, “Did you cut open my heart?”
“Yes”, said the surgeon.
“What did you find in there?” asked the little boy softly.
“I found JESUS there”, said the surgeon with tears of joy.
